I designed this astronaut model specifically for the Space Design Contest. The model requires assembly and includes a battery, switch, connector, and LED with resistor inside. To create this model, I aimed to make it easy to replace the battery. You'll need to be able to solder, have basic electronics knowledge, and gather these items: 1. A CR2032 battery with connectors - 1 piece. 2. An SS-12D01 switch (or a similar size equivalent) - 1 piece. 3. A PBS-3 connector - 1 piece. 4. A 3mm LED with yellow glow - 1 piece. 5. A resistor with 400-500 ohm resistance - 1 piece. 6. Some thin wire. 7. Superglue. 8. A soldering iron and solder.
